Sounds like when it is under load that you might have stability issues with your overclock. (I am assuming you did overclock, otherwise there is no reason for the H100 cooler)

What are your settings on your overclock? Did you stress test it at all?

After seeing this he posted on the 30th:

I am tending to believe you might be on to something, but in the pictures he only has the 3 sticks inserted.

I do not believe that the PRO/GEN3 board supports tripple channel ram, so you are probably better off only using the ram in the 8gb dual channel configuration.
